With regard to the great changes in channel state as well as the small ratio of successful communication, dynamic clustering based on correlation of node is used. According to the intension of signal, the probability of communication and connectivity of node, the router selects cluster head and the members of cluster based on Node correlation. When the communication of some network nodes is unusual, the router adopts mechanism of probabilistic flooding based on the number of nearby nodes to rebuild network. This method can guarantee real-time data transmission. The analysis shows that this router is flexible, practical and effective. %K power line carrier communication %K node correlation %K clustering %K probabilistic flooding
